15. CREEDENCE CLEARWATER REVIVAL - FORTUNATE SON

This song reflects a great injustice in the USA, people who have more power, have more freedom, while people who do not have enough money, have to go to war to fight.

7. SAM COOKE - A CHANGE IS GONNA COME

"A Change Is Gonna Come "is a American protest song which tells  the struggle of Sam Cooke as an African man  growing up in a racist society.

2. BILLIE HOLIDAY - STRANGE FRUIT

This sad song is about the struggle for racial equality in America.
The lyrics refer to the lynchings that occurred in the south of the United States. The bodies of blacks hanging from trees are the "strange fruit" that Billie Holiday sings using metaphors.
